In recent years, the rapid development of electric vehicles (EVs) is reshaping the global transportation landscape. As an alternative to traditional fuel vehicles, EVs not only reduce carbon emissions but also promote energy transition, becoming a crucial tool for achieving sustainable development goals.
The core advantage of EVs lies in their environmental performance. Compared to fuel vehicles, EVs produce virtually no tailpipe emissions, significantly reducing air pollution and greenhouse gas emissions. This is crucial for mitigating global climate change and improving urban air quality. In densely populated urban areas, the widespread adoption of EVs can help reduce smog and noise pollution, improving residents' quality of life.
Furthermore, EVs are far more energy efficient than traditional fuel vehicles. Electric motors typically have an energy conversion efficiency exceeding 80%, while internal combustion engines have an efficiency of only 20%-30%. This means EVs can achieve longer driving ranges with less energy consumption, reducing reliance on fossil fuels. As the proportion of renewable energy generation increases, the environmental benefits of EVs will further enhance.
